Released March 11th, 2006, 'ROH Arena Warfare' stars Nuufolau Joel Seanoa, Scott Colton, Daniel Covell, Bryan Danielson The movie has a runtime of about 3 hr, and received a user score of 100 (out of 100) on TMDb, which put together reviews from 2 top users.
What, so now you want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"ROH Arena Warfare is an event put on by Ring of Honor The event took place on March 11 2006 in Philadelphia Pennsylvania The card featured Bryan Danielson defending his ROH World Title against Alex Shelley and Samoa Joe Colt Cabana and Christopher Daniels in a Three Way Dance main event" .
